CVS, at least in our area and FL, opens up reservations for a particular day 13 days prior. I knew we needed the test no sooner than the 28th, so I booked the appointment on the 15th, in the morning. I then booked the backup FL appointments for the 29th on the 16th. I find CVS’s times/availability/locations to be very good. Just go to cvs.com. 
 

They are the rapid antigen tests. When we did them in September, we got the results in about 30-40 minutes. 
 

We will take the test at 9am tomorrow, and then grab some breakfast and head to the airport. Will get the results by text and in our cvs account, then print them out when we get to FL.

Negative test results for both of us!!!!

 

We had a rapid antigen test at CVS this morning at 9 and 9:15. Negative results sent about 30 minutes later. So, onward to the airport for our afternoon flight. We also cancelled our backup appointments for tomorrow.
 

In response to the questions, I can rely our experiences this past few months. In our prior three cruises since restart, they have asked to see the vaccination card and test results multiple times. The first cruise in July I think they checked them three or four times. 

 

We have always had a printed copy of the test results but my daughter used the version on her phone. They check the result, name and date the test was taken.
